I added a text-customized Advert template to this page due to the overall tone of the piece, the promotion-like structure of the article, and the inclusion of material like the following sentence: "As opposed to developing hybrid vehicles like Toyota did with the Prius, Ford of Europe took a different design philosophy: to create vehicles that are as fuel efficient as possible today, without compromising driving experience."

The "fuel efficient as possible today" piece makes no logical sense, and fails to create a clear contrast between the ECOnetic cars and hybrid vehicles, and the "compromising driving experience" is pure buzzword, devoid of information. Also, any mention of "design philosophy" should be far, far further down the article's hierarchy of subtopics. Regardless, framing the design of the car in terms of how it is different from one other kind of car (made by a rival brand) disrupts the focus of the article and is not particularly informative.
